About the Business Function: Eli Lilly's Global DIA organization is seeking an AI Solution Architect / Lead to own the end-to-end AI and analytics architecture across the Manufacturing & Quality (MQ) technology portfolio. This is a strategic, hands-on leadership role for a senior technologist with deep roots in pharmaceutical manufacturing, enterprise AI platforms, and GxP-regulated system design. The architect will set technical direction, govern AI solution quality, and bridge business strategy to production-grade intelligent systems across quality management, manufacturing line analytics, pharmacovigilance, and the Global Manufacturing Data Fabric.

AI Solution Architect / Lead Key Responsibilities AI Architecture & Technical Leadership Define and own the AI/analytics solution architecture across the MQ DIA portfolio — covering data ingestion, RAG pipelines, agentic orchestration, MCP server ecosystems, model serving, and GxP-compliant deployment. Lead Architecture Review Boards (ARBs), produce Architecture Decision Records (ADRs), and enforce design standards across squads and platforms. Evaluate and select AI/ML frameworks, cloud services, and data platforms — maintaining a technology radar aligned to Lilly's enterprise direction. Translate executive strategy into multi-quarter technical roadmaps with phased deliverables, resource estimates, and risk registers. Agentic AI, RAG & Advanced Analytics Architect multi-agent orchestration systems (LangGraph, AutoGen, CrewAI) for manufacturing workflows: deviation investigation, complaint triage, CAPA recommendation, and batch release support. Design enterprise RAG architectures across QMS, MES, and regulatory knowledge bases with retrieval fidelity, hybrid search, and audit-ready provenance. Define MCP server architecture standards for exposing manufacturing APIs (Veeva, MES, LIMS) as structured LLM-consumable tool interfaces. Architect real-time analytics on OSI PI / Kafka streams for predictive quality, OEE optimization, and process excursion detection.
